On Tue, Dec 18, 2018 at 06:47:50PM +0100, hch@lst.de wrote:
> On Tue, Dec 18, 2018 at 10:26:46AM -0700, Keith Busch wrote:
> > No need for a space after the %s. __print_disk_name already appends a
> > space if there's a disk name, and we don't want the extra space if there
> > isn't one. Also, every other nvme trace has a ',' after each entry. Not
> > a big deal, just minor format consistency.
>
> Yeah. What about something like this incremental patch to make the
> trace formatting and argument passing match what we otherwise do:

Nice, that looks good. It's also necessary for admin commands since
there was no other way to see which controller a completion came from
without this.

Reviewed-by: Keith Busch <keith.busch@intel.com>
